Mall Galleries is delighted to present the seventh edition of FBA Futures, the annual exhibition showcasing the best in new contemporary figurative painting, drawing, sculpture and printmaking by the latest outstanding art graduates.

FBA Futures is the UK’s biggest annual survey of emerging contemporary figurative art, mapping new practices and ideas of representation and draughtsmanship. In 2019, forty-one artists and over eighty works will be presented in the largest exhibition of FBA Futures since it began in 2012.

The works on show explore a variety of subjects and the intersections between them, including the built environment; nature and the rural; the politics of migration, displacement and diaspora; globalisation, commercialisation, identity and alienation.  

During FBA Futures, several awards will be made including the Be Smart About Art Award, the Hottinger Prize for Excellence, and the Great Art Visitors’ Choice Award.
